Halstead Wins Three Awards At 2017 REBNY Deal Of The Year

10/29/17

We are proud to announce that four Halstead agents were recognized last night at the Real Estate Board of New York’s 29th annual residential deal of the year awards gala, held on October 26th at Metropolitan West.

“We are thrilled for our agents who were honored at this year’s event. The awards are testament to their amazing work and commitment to the community and are a wonderful validation for them and an honor for Halstead. Our winners are in different stages of their real estate careers, but they each possess the drive, passion and character that will continue to take them far,” said Diane M. Ramirez, Chairman and Chief Executive Officer of Halstead.

2017 Residential Agent of the Year: Joanna Mayfield Marks, North Slope Office

Joanna Mayfield Marks, from Halstead’s North Slope Office, took home the first ever Residential Agent of the Year Award, which recognizes an agent who has worked consecutively for five years in the industry and demonstrated leadership both in the real estate industry and the community at large. Joanna was Halstead’s 2016 Broker of the Year in Brooklyn and is an active foster parent who is deeply committed to educating others about foster care.

2017 Rookie of the Year: Matt Martin, Village Office

Matt Martin, who joined Halstead’s Village Office in January 2017, was honored as the 2017 Rookie of the Year, an award that recognizes current and potential professional achievement as well as high moral character and ethical professional conduct.

2017 Rental Deal of the Year: Carson Ferri-Grant & Rodolfo R. Silva Cavallaro, Long Island City Office

Carson Ferri-Grant and Rodolfo R. Silva Cavallaro, both of Halstead’s Long Island City Office, were awarded first place for Rental Deal of the Year by REBNY.

About Halstead

As one of the top residential real estate brokerage firms in the New York metropolitan area, Halstead has more than 1,300 sales and rental agents located in premier retail storefront offices in Manhattan, Brooklyn, Queens, the Bronx, the Hamptons, Hudson Valley, New Jersey and Fairfield County, Connecticut. In addition, the Development Marketing Division of Halstead is the exclusive sales and marketing firm for many new developments in the tristate area and through the Property Management Division, Halstead manages more than 25,000 residential units within 250 buildings.
